From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from smtp.gentoo.org (woodpecker.gentoo.org [140.211.166.183]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(No client certificate requested) by finch.gentoo.org (Postfix) with ESMTPS id CAE0515827B for ; Sat, 23 Aug 2025 07:40:03 +0000 (UTC) Received: from lists.gentoo.org (bobolink.gentoo.org [140.211.166.189]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ange x25519) (No client certificate requested) (Authenticated sender: relay-lists.gentoo.org@gentoo.org) by smtp.gentoo.org (Postfix) with ESMTPSA id B111E340E03 for ; Sat, 23 Aug 2025 07:40:03 +0000 (UTC) Received: from bobolink.gentoo.org (localhost [127.0.0.1]) by bobolink.gentoo.org (Postfix) with ESMTP id 0AD89110563; Sat, 23 Aug 2025 07:39:53 +0000 (UTC) Received: from smtp.gentoo.org (woodpecker.gentoo.org [140.211.166.183]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ange x25519) (No client certificate requested) by bobolink.gentoo.org (Postfix) with ESMTPS id F16DE110563 for ; Sat, 23 Aug 2025 07:39:52 +0000 (UTC) Received: from oystercatcher.gentoo.org (oystercatcher.gentoo.org [148.251.78.52]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ange x25519) (No client certificate requested) by smtp.gentoo.org (Postfix) with ESMTPS id A428F340D36 for ; Sat, 23 Aug 2025 07:39:52 +0000 (UTC) Received: from localhost.localdomain (localhost [IPv6:::1]) by oystercatcher.gentoo.org (Postfix) with ESMTP id 162EB34CB for ; Sat, 23 Aug 2025 07:39:50 +0000 (UTC) From: "Sam James" To: gentoo-commits@lists.gentoo.org Content-Transfer-Encoding: 8bit Content-type: text/plain; charset=UTF-8 Reply-To: gentoo-dev@lists.gentoo.org, "Sam James" Message-ID: <1755934680.dfcc6f4e75c01c93604316c144c2ed23734cce8d.sam@gentoo> Subject: [gentoo-commits] repo/gentoo:master commit in: media-tv/kodi/ X-VCS-Repository: repo/gentoo X-VCS-Files: media-tv/kodi/Manifest media-tv/kodi/kodi-22.0_alpha1.ebuild media-tv/kodi/kodi-9999.ebuild X-VCS-Directories: media-tv/kodi/ X-VCS-Committer: sam X-VCS-Committer-Name: Sam James X-VCS-Revision: dfcc6f4e75c01c93604316c144c2ed23734cce8d X-VCS-Branch: master Date: Sat, 23 Aug 2025 07:39:50 +0000 (UTC)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-commits@lists.gentoo.org X-Auto-Response-Suppress: DR, RN, NRN, OOF, AutoReply X-Archives-Salt: 262c3dfa-c69b-4ddb-ab37-953b757d0519 X-Archives-Hash: 2691ded23be3ba8e05acbe308ae4b06f commit: dfcc6f4e75c01c93604316c144c2ed23734cce8d Author: Alfred Wingate protonmail com> AuthorDate: Wed Aug 20 16:57:17 2025 +0000 Commit: Sam James gentoo org> CommitDate: Sat Aug 23 07:38:00 2025 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=dfcc6f4e media-tv/kodi: add 22.0_alpha1 Signed-off-by: Alfred Wingate protonmail.com> Part-of: https://github.com/gentoo/gentoo/pull/43512 Signed-off-by: Sam James gentoo.org> media-tv/kodi/Manifest | 6 +++++- .../kodi/{kodi-9999.ebuild => kodi-22.0_alpha1.ebuild} | 18 +++++++++++------- media-tv/kodi/kodi-9999.ebuild | 15 +++++++++------ 3 files changed, 25 insertions(+), 14 deletions(-) diff --git a/media-tv/kodi/Manifest b/media-tv/kodi/Manifest index 08dd9a719867..3f3c9d0f6ada 100644 --- a/media-tv/kodi/Manifest +++ b/media-tv/kodi/Manifest @@ -1,9 +1,13 @@ DIST apache-groovy-binary-4.0.16.zip 29793704 BLAKE2B 30f77c6400c85821cf78f6ba1070da1e68644531f85f71cf7695443b13b81393cc89d4103eb869d1523f0a22a6e1c3428dcabf4f79c8a2c6eb2a6dea74e84e8f SHA512 743698979c801f3cfb36545888b5303e1e25dae5692bb45cab7ebbe102a6eda31f09abc6978349ad90ecaf630416fc87eacba7781244855e7e771a3c44041fa0 +DIST apache-groovy-binary-4.0.26.zip 30108372 BLAKE2B 00144777f88f5aea5c002ee3aa2a6b14749d150cc426218a49e0be06ace96f1a1de59a5ba59c3ea38f75098aa955fc543486b414624df3a4c6dd220746018f06 SHA512 60d1aea85008a438a9498178dc2137385653f1ea294e7e257959e9e0f94382e160e217e1090047c2a944e328cf46e8ebcfc4b015f7d0cb9f2fcf9d880c6c1344 DIST commons-lang3-3.14.0-bin.tar.gz 9442785 BLAKE2B 2ecdd06f97ac2688220055a08f67da9b859bed3ab00ff41800d5d9a1cebda599db2e816425c10c265dd6827a0ef79fc3dd094a8b3c9b9ae4ceae8f5750a59cf2 SHA512 8e7e62418a49ba810512c13a640a8bf35f878fcd54af32fdaab1111e37817f58b21b475980ba663fba4887e45ef8d88af8ff17796f20d202e929e8e2574546dc +DIST commons-lang3-3.17.0-bin.tar.gz 9772415 BLAKE2B a54dfdeca71d3d25a69cd0b7a373791050b3fe039fdfeaee23cc08a5e05b9c7ab07b074595791d583000c726352503eb09c8e22a8b99ba79160252290cc6480f SHA512 8927a406a1bd084b548f89cf15fe4bc7567dcaa50ae8abae54e9c883c1574c648fcc8ad6c3abaa381dfbdf1801727ac5e6c4572063203a1dfac293d122282f05 DIST commons-text-1.11.0-bin.tar.gz 3018564 BLAKE2B c32e41c6b8c90dea876caf4c2cedc9358d5e49506bfee7aee42ac6b92dbe8505d5e5d81c860a739bb06214b832cc29e91ddb95f3cfc24515c970302a519a5e43 SHA512 2e94877000dd270b69e2e8cbf49f258a90b4c628b6b6b0814e300a2f0e9c391f0816dceb0707e596ae3b7c9532f93e7a4917df47c77f44b3a810e14042ce5f3f +DIST commons-text-1.13.0-bin.tar.gz 3143054 BLAKE2B fbf83f9ade1dca7f781e0646b5c58efbce78136a70f00135194cefba04a47ec1f1a83c22e379777893800341168b2cd8c553669594ae6fe53bf4abd839007e0a SHA512 a51667463e88b2d017c3baebb9bbe42c4e50cba96ffe19c89680e82002a4db8b9007daff75f8dbf8bf3725be13a3f03f3c2bc4e1f11e8e02dcab4408abdb44a1 DIST ffmpeg-6.0.1.tar.gz 15437409 BLAKE2B 6424e30c6d354abbbea8a807822ae61589413189e9c4ba7aa51c307179287506b9072626e9745861fe83753c0015b50d179f9b4f298fe9abf74bee13936639af SHA512 945e34840092dc0fd3824eb1af2be79868af2afb4fe13159b19a9bcfc464cc4d53243c13ff065199290e9393ddbf4b1c5c8abccf83a31a31d6c7490e499fd1fc -DIST ffmpeg-7.1.tar.gz 16610472 BLAKE2B bd9d3b8cb071fee266fb22fc510d3e920a5d7ae8d446637e7fcef9c9a7a6ff3b9d49c9e948e071bdedacaafac2f793b2616c922a58bf432502823da4f42a9ac9 SHA512 b0a82ca1a34fb9fa16ee4b7fa682d7c3fdcc68cd703c72487a2de434c714f2dede68d390e61dbb3669e435e271e4580d6bae00875d71a17ad39f43644c5fdd07 +DIST ffmpeg-7.1.1.tar.gz 16620234 BLAKE2B afa8b398c5a23273ad935c159604a774ecffa3c2cc4526866251d398a55b19f8add26e5b28a231096e499b5971a5c1122f1037811baabfa2815e7be18dee6363 SHA512 332763b3230c68c0d5329ac455fb1964174e30d53bd043035ea201d6e22c55f29d63a59cff421fed7a3707ddc7e29ff44d267114defc1ffbc521504cd0e3e552 DIST kodi-21.2-Omega.tar.gz 41306955 BLAKE2B 9d6199f380318a2df6f9b509fee909864c1fb957ca8a0a5344044d115ec58b20910d1a452e7ebf9701656858f54193669ff13c93d7787228e2d864fc4fb49797 SHA512 d49d74240b9c0aded3437dd81bc3324c03bea36834bca3920d5d26b4780275e3fea46efe1f3b33bb3e910d1ffe211ee17928bd8a441326a49713ac1120f083ea +DIST kodi-22.0a1-Piers.tar.gz 39789494 BLAKE2B 5f1b7ddc62e4412654645013a0cb7f7a91d2cd655fdd961f73ff385d42714898b9c5cf8381f1693f1ab73746d56aa7c83005f046a891a40e27f30b0fdd4ff182 SHA512 109650bdd72baf5dbe77a69ea76b1293552769581176d558019f19c9ea70bc0f0874d4d5dc95a177925dc3875c4e8bcfce62f2241e3a1292d2994118dc39ee93 DIST libdvdcss-1.4.3-Next-Nexus-Alpha2-2.tar.gz 102124 BLAKE2B 2f503d3ab767094958f7ec10b4ad11ffd02665deee571c8f3c739bef5fc7e2ff84babc5a3fdee638dc095f896b72fe3ce65e6b688674cb5f7b7b77190992688c SHA512 d3be3bfc13c5ea56d8db745c2aab090c99760684fe4c8f62a13d266feb319e9180ceeecf8116bfd2ed90d9accba2c11dbbf93b61ad00f69a40812ebf4eabcdda DIST libdvdnav-6.1.1-Next-Nexus-Alpha2-2.tar.gz 128547 BLAKE2B db4d05836d8fbb3637ae50bdbfc0e4b612ee6b3be24addfea94ce772c3bf28d58b63a3f252d6f9f016f72f8cbb841cc1820b091226b136f4c4664385a32da73c SHA512 51e6fc033121241354a5f0b3fc9a430577ae3ff6bb7f31445aa548ef4893037fb80eea3b2c6774c81e9ebaf9c45e9b490c98c2c65eb38f9f7daba84b236f7e1d DIST libdvdread-6.1.3-Next-Nexus-Alpha2-2.tar.gz 110513 BLAKE2B c94feb5a03a12efa5b7767965118d2500a088299ea36f3b82e46d157e45893e6b04503cb50f179ca681bac914457607fab26acfa6e304752b355c407578572d1 SHA512 629a41157d07b8ec0ea1fe89ae5ec48f63047472a862782b805c531ae31a0376fc4dc15175f8280c3ef91d7fa977bacebb1b51232640034a34bab2293210fc5e diff --git a/media-tv/kodi/kodi-9999.ebuild b/media-tv/kodi/kodi-22.0_alpha1.ebuild similarity index 97% copy from media-tv/kodi/kodi-9999.ebuild copy to media-tv/kodi/kodi-22.0_alpha1.ebuild index 64e66e9c79cd..f158ac03cc13 100644 --- a/media-tv/kodi/kodi-9999.ebuild +++ b/media-tv/kodi/kodi-22.0_alpha1.ebuild @@ -12,12 +12,12 @@ CODENAME="Piers" LIBDVDCSS_VERSION="1.4.3-Next-Nexus-Alpha2-2" LIBDVDREAD_VERSION="6.1.3-Next-Nexus-Alpha2-2" LIBDVDNAV_VERSION="6.1.1-Next-Nexus-Alpha2-2" -FFMPEG_VERSION="7.1" +FFMPEG_VERSION="7.1.1" # Java bundles from xbmc/interfaces/swig/CMakeLists.txt -GROOVY_VERSION="4.0.16" -APACHE_COMMON_LANG_VERSION="3.14.0" -APACHE_COMMON_TEXT_VERSION="1.11.0" +GROOVY_VERSION="4.0.26" +APACHE_COMMON_LANG_VERSION="3.17.0" +APACHE_COMMON_TEXT_VERSION="1.13.0" _JAVA_PKG_WANT_BUILD_VM=( {openjdk{,-jre},icedtea}{,-bin}-{8,11,17,21} ) JAVA_PKG_WANT_BUILD_VM=${_JAVA_PKG_WANT_BUILD_VM[@]} @@ -26,7 +26,7 @@ JAVA_PKG_WANT_SOURCE="21" JAVA_PKG_WANT_TARGET="21" PYTHON_REQ_USE="sqlite,ssl" -PYTHON_COMPAT=( python3_{10..13} ) +PYTHON_COMPAT=( python3_{11..14} ) # See cmake/scripts/common/ArchSetup.cmake for available options CPU_FLAGS="cpu_flags_x86_sse cpu_flags_x86_sse2 cpu_flags_x86_sse3 cpu_flags_x86_sse4_1 cpu_flags_x86_sse4_2 cpu_flags_x86_avx cpu_flags_x86_avx2 cpu_flags_arm_neon" @@ -67,7 +67,8 @@ else MY_PV="${MY_PV}-${CODENAME}" MY_P="${PN}-${MY_PV}" SRC_URI+=" https://github.com/xbmc/xbmc/archive/${MY_PV}.tar.gz -> ${MY_P}.tar.gz" - KEYWORDS="~amd64 ~arm64 ~riscv ~x86" + # Pre-release + #KEYWORDS="~amd64 ~arm64 ~riscv ~x86" S=${WORKDIR}/xbmc-${MY_PV} fi @@ -263,7 +264,7 @@ BDEPEND=" dev-build/cmake dev-lang/swig virtual/pkgconfig - <=virtual/jre-21:* + <=virtual/jre-21-r9999:* doc? ( app-text/doxygen ) @@ -477,6 +478,9 @@ src_test() { TestNetwork.PingHost ) + # Tests assumes bluray support is enabled + use !bluray && CMAKE_SKIP_TESTS+=( TestURIUtils.GetBasePath ) + if use arm || use x86; then # bug #779184 # https://github.com/xbmc/xbmc/issues/18594 diff --git a/media-tv/kodi/kodi-9999.ebuild b/media-tv/kodi/kodi-9999.ebuild index 64e66e9c79cd..8d8a79fa2722 100644 --- a/media-tv/kodi/kodi-9999.ebuild +++ b/media-tv/kodi/kodi-9999.ebuild @@ -12,12 +12,12 @@ CODENAME="Piers" LIBDVDCSS_VERSION="1.4.3-Next-Nexus-Alpha2-2" LIBDVDREAD_VERSION="6.1.3-Next-Nexus-Alpha2-2" LIBDVDNAV_VERSION="6.1.1-Next-Nexus-Alpha2-2" -FFMPEG_VERSION="7.1" +FFMPEG_VERSION="7.1.1" # Java bundles from xbmc/interfaces/swig/CMakeLists.txt -GROOVY_VERSION="4.0.16" -APACHE_COMMON_LANG_VERSION="3.14.0" -APACHE_COMMON_TEXT_VERSION="1.11.0" +GROOVY_VERSION="4.0.26" +APACHE_COMMON_LANG_VERSION="3.17.0" +APACHE_COMMON_TEXT_VERSION="1.13.0" _JAVA_PKG_WANT_BUILD_VM=( {openjdk{,-jre},icedtea}{,-bin}-{8,11,17,21} ) JAVA_PKG_WANT_BUILD_VM=${_JAVA_PKG_WANT_BUILD_VM[@]} @@ -26,7 +26,7 @@ JAVA_PKG_WANT_SOURCE="21" JAVA_PKG_WANT_TARGET="21" PYTHON_REQ_USE="sqlite,ssl" -PYTHON_COMPAT=( python3_{10..13} ) +PYTHON_COMPAT=( python3_{11..14} ) # See cmake/scripts/common/ArchSetup.cmake for available options CPU_FLAGS="cpu_flags_x86_sse cpu_flags_x86_sse2 cpu_flags_x86_sse3 cpu_flags_x86_sse4_1 cpu_flags_x86_sse4_2 cpu_flags_x86_avx cpu_flags_x86_avx2 cpu_flags_arm_neon" @@ -263,7 +263,7 @@ BDEPEND=" dev-build/cmake dev-lang/swig virtual/pkgconfig - <=virtual/jre-21:* + <=virtual/jre-21-r9999:* doc? ( app-text/doxygen ) @@ -477,6 +477,9 @@ src_test() { TestNetwork.PingHost ) + # Tests assumes bluray support is enabled + use !bluray && CMAKE_SKIP_TESTS+=( TestURIUtils.GetBasePath ) + if use arm || use x86; then # bug #779184 # https://github.com/xbmc/xbmc/issues/18594